开源IP地址管理工具是指那些由社区开发、维护,并允许用户免费使用的软件或服务。这些工具通常用于网络管理和配置,可以帮助用户更有效地管理IP地址和子网。以下是一些获取开源IP地址管理工具的途径:
1. 官方发布:许多开源项目都会在官方网站上发布其源代码,供社区成员下载和使用。例如,OpenBSD的iptables工具就是一个开源的防火墙规则编辑器,它提供了强大的IP地址管理功能。
2. GitHub:GitHub是一个全球性的代码托管平台,许多开源项目都选择在这里托管其源代码。通过搜索关键词“IP address management”,可以找到许多相关的开源项目。例如,iproute2是一个广泛使用的路由软件包,它包含了一个功能强大的IP地址管理工具。
3. 论坛和社区:许多开源项目都有自己的论坛或社区,用户可以在这些平台上交流经验、分享资源,甚至直接下载源码。例如,Linux内核社区就有一个非常活跃的论坛,里面有很多关于IP地址管理的工具和技巧。
4. 第三方仓库:有些开源项目可能没有官方的源代码托管平台,但会在其他第三方仓库中提供。例如,GitLab、Bitbucket等都是常见的第三方仓库,你可以在这里找到很多开源的IP地址管理工具。
5. 文档和教程:对于一些复杂的开源项目,官方文档可能会比较难以理解。这时,可以参考其他开发者编写的文档或教程,或者在网上搜索相关的视频教程。例如,对于iptables这样的工具,网上有很多详细的教程和指南。
6. 书籍和教材:虽然不是直接获取源码的方式,但阅读一些关于网络和操作系统的书籍或教材,可以加深你对IP地址管理工具的理解。例如,《计算机网络》这本书就详细介绍了IP地址的概念、分类和使用方法。
7. 开源许可证:在选择开源IP地址管理工具时,要确保所选工具遵循了合适的开源许可证。例如,GNU General Public License(GPL)是最常见的开源许可证之一,它允许用户自由地使用、修改和分发软件。
总之,探索开源IP地址管理工具的获取途径需要结合多种方法,包括官方发布、GitHub、论坛和社区、第三方仓库、文档和教程、书籍和教材以及开源许可证等。通过这些途径,你可以找到适合自己需求的开源IP地址管理工具,并充分利用它们来提高网络管理的效率。